Mechanics Behind The Smooth Spin
Gravity and motor power keep momentum steady during each climb. Magnetic contacts often handle power delivery inside the rail. Research shows predictable patterns make looping behavior easy to follow.

How do these tiny loop cars stay on the track? Centripetal force and low speed keep the vehicle locked in circular motion.
